The Daiwa Nylon Chest Waders - 10 are designed for anglers and outdoor enthusiasts seeking reliable protection from water. Their lightweight construction offers comfort during extended use, while the integrated PVC boot with a cleated sole provides secure footing on slippery surfaces. A potential drawback to consider is the material's breathability, which may be less than premium alternatives in very warm conditions.

FAQs

Are these waders suitable for saltwater use?

Yes, but it is crucial to rinse them thoroughly with fresh water after every saltwater use to prevent corrosion and material degradation.

What is the best way to clean the waders?

Rinse with fresh water and use a mild soap if necessary. Avoid harsh detergents or solvents. Always rinse thoroughly after cleaning.

Can I wear these with regular shoes inside?

These waders come with integrated PVC boots. You should wear thin socks or appropriate footwear inside the boot, not bulky shoes that would impede fit and comfort.

How do I ensure the correct size?

Refer to the sizing chart provided by Daiwa. Consider the layers you will wear underneath and choose a size that allows for comfortable movement without being too loose or too tight.

What kind of sole do the boots have?

The boots feature a cleated sole designed to provide good traction on slippery surfaces like mud, rocks, and riverbeds.

Are these waders breathable?

These are constructed from nylon and PVC, which are not highly breathable materials. They offer excellent water protection but may be less comfortable in very hot and humid conditions compared to specialized breathable waders.

Troubleshooting

Water leakage into boots

Ensure the PVC boot seam is intact. Check for any punctures in the boot material. If leakage persists, the boot may need replacement.

Straps loosening during use

Re-adjust the shoulder straps to a secure point and ensure any buckles or fasteners are fully engaged. Check straps for wear and tear.

Discomfort or chafing

Wear appropriate undergarments or thin socks. Ensure the waders are not too tight and allow for movement. Adjust the fit using the shoulder straps.

Material feels stiff after drying

This can be normal for nylon after washing. Ensure the waders are completely dry and stored properly. Avoid excessive heat during drying.

Setup, Compatibility & Care

Setup: These waders are ready to use out of the package. Ensure you select the correct size to allow for comfortable movement over your regular footwear. The shoulder straps are typically adjustable for a secure fit.

Compatibility: Compatible with most standard outdoor footwear worn underneath. Designed for use in wet environments such as rivers, lakes, and shorelines.

Care:

  1. Rinse thoroughly with fresh water after each use to remove mud, sand, and salt.
  2. Wipe dry with a soft cloth. Avoid direct sunlight or high heat for drying.
  3. Store in a cool, dry place, ideally hung up to prevent creases.
  4. Inspect regularly for any tears or punctures. Minor repairs can be made with appropriate patch kits.
